How much do computer science volunteer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 8, 2026, the average hourly pay for computer science volunteer in Issaquah, WA is $22.07,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.63 and $23.27 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a computer science volunteer?

A Computer Science Volunteer role involves assisting with technology-related projects, coding, software development, or IT support in a non-profit, educational, or community setting. Volunteers may help with teaching programming, developing websites, troubleshooting technical issues, or contributing to open-source projects. This role provides hands-on experience while making a positive impact.

What types of projects do computer science volunteers typically work on?

Computer Science Volunteers often contribute to a wide range of projects such as developing software applications, creating websites, supporting IT infrastructure, or assisting with data analysis tasks for nonprofits, educational institutions, or community programs. Depending on the organization's needs, you might collaborate on coding initiatives, troubleshoot technical issues, or help maintain databases. Volunteers usually work in teams, learning from experienced professionals while gaining hands-on experience. This exposure is excellent for developing technical skills, building your portfolio, and expanding your professional network within the tech field.

Job description


Oracle Cloud Infrastructure (OCI) Networking is the foundation that enables customers to run mission-critical workloads at global cloud scale.
We're rearchitecting OCI's network control and management systems from the ground up to support the next generation of networking services. This is a unique opportunity to influence the architecture of one of the world's largest cloud networking platforms. We're looking for engineers with strong computer science fundamentals, a deep understanding of control and management plane architecture, and a passion for building large-scale distributed systems to join our technical leadership team.
Our team develops the core infrastructure that powers OCI Networking's control and management services, solving complex challenges in network configuration management at cloud scale. You'll collaborate across OCI Networking and Infrastructure teams to shape the future of OCI Networking.
Responsibilities
Responsibilities
As a Lead Principal Core Infrastructure Software Engineer, you will:
  • Lead the architecture, design, implementation, and evolution of highly scalable distributed systems that power OCI Networking.
  • Drive the technical direction of critical control and management services supporting network configuration management and propagation to network dataplanes.
  • Partner across OCI organizations to build reliable, scalable, and operable cloud infrastructure.
  • Mentor engineers, influence architectural decisions, and raise the engineering bar through technical leadership, design reviews, and operational excellence.

You should value simplicity and scale, thrive in a collaborative environment, and enjoy solving challenging distributed systems problems.
Requirements
  • 10+ years of experience designing and building large-scale distributed systems, cloud infrastructure, networking software, or systems software.
  • Strong computer science fundamentals, including algorithms, data structures, concurrency, distributed systems, and software design.
  • Strong familiarity with network configuration management is highly desirable.
  • Experience building and operating modern CI/CD pipelines, release automation, and deployment workflows for large-scale distributed systems.
  • Experience designing, building, and operating highly available, production-grade distributed services at scale.
  • Demonstrated technical leadership, including driving architecture, mentoring engineers, and leading cross-team technical initiatives.
  • BS or MS in Computer Science, Engineering, or a related technical field, or equivalent practical experience.
